Transaction 71dcf4db582309846ea4a4c8bd5f2abb6253273a41796856795ad75291226f9c

1 Input
1 Outputs
  • 71dcf4db582309846ea4a4c8bd5f2abb6253273a41796856795ad75291226f9c:0
  • value  511612
    address  34ZRfGCStNrmTMTrTmxFk6srJF3uLNTvMP